Comunicaciones Modbus Serie Akros
La respuesta nos indica que los bits de dirección 3 (AL1) y 4 (AL2) se
encuentran a 1. Por lo tanto, las alarmas AL1 y AL2 se encuentran activadas.
La respuesta ha asignado ceros a las direcciones que no se han pedido
desde el master, lo cual no significa que su valor real sea cero.
3.4.1 Leer N Registros (Código de función 03 o 04)
Esta función permite al usuario obterner los valores de los registros del
dispositivo direccionado. Estos registros almacenan los valores numéricos de
los parámetros y variables del controlador. El rango de los datos varía de 0 a
65536 (ver apartado 4.2). Los datos correspondientes a direcciones de
registros que pasan de la última dirección válida de parámetros se asignan a
cero (00 00).
Trama master-dispositivo:
Dirección
Código de
del
Función
dispositivo
(03 o 04)
1 byte
1 byte
trama dispositivo-master:
Dirección
Código
Número
del
de
de bytes
dispositivo
Función
1 byte
1 byte
1 byte
Ejemplo: Leer 2 registros a partir del registro con dirección 3, del controlador
con dirección 2.
Master-dispositivo:
Dirección
Código de
del
Función
dispositivo
02
03
Dispositivo-master:
Dirección
Código
Número de
del
de
bytes leídos
dispositivo
Función
02
03
Modbus Akros Ver. 1.0
Dirección del
Número de
primer registro
registros a leer
( máx 51)
MSB
LSB
MSB
Valor del
......
primer
leídos
registro
MSB
LSB
......
Dirección del
Número de
primer registro
registros a leer
00
03
00
Valor del
primer
registro
04
00
F0
CRC
LSB
MSB
LSB
Valor de
CRC
último
registro
MSB
LSB
MSB
LSB
CRC
02
34
38
Valor del
CRC
último
registro
00
3C
89
32
9